Daily School Schedule
The RLA elementary school day will be 9 a.m. to 3 p.m. every day, with designated days for appointments/office hours from 8:30 a.m. to 9 a.m. or 3 p.m. to 3:30 p.m.
RLA junior high students will follow a 10-period school day every day, 8:35 a.m. to 3:35 p.m.

Expectations for Video ConferencingGeneral Information
Our curriculum has been updated to include new resources to support student learning digitally.
We will incorporate greater use of Zoom for instruction this year. Approximately 50% of the school day will include real-time, interactive learning via Zoom. Your child’s teacher(s) will communicate the specific times daily that your child will log on to Zoom. In addition, teachers will provide students with opportunities to complete assignments and projects asynchronously.
Course offerings in RLA are the same courses we offer in a typical school year. This includes accelerated courses as well as student support programming. Students in elementary school will have art, music, PE and Spanish. Junior high students will have PE and an exploratory course.
RLA students and onsite students will meet the same learning outcomes. We will implement regular grading practices and issue standard report cards. The same district-wide assessments will be administered to RLA students as onsite students.
